What is a high voltage battery system?

High voltage battery systems are advanced energy storage solutions designed to operate at voltages above 100V – typically in the 300V- 800 V. High voltage battery systems are designed to support demanding applications such as electric vehicles (EVs), industrial equipment, energy storage systems (ESS), and marine or aerospace propulsion systems.

What is a typical battery storage voltage?

The typical voltage for a home energy storage system is greater than a consumer voltage, with common ranges from 110 to 120 volts (AC) and 220 to 240 volts (AC). For a standalone or modular storage system, the typically installed voltage is 12V to 48V.
